#177009 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#177009 is composed of 9% red, 43.9% green and 3.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 92% yellow and 56.1% black. It has a hue angle of 111.8 degrees, a saturation of 85.1% and a lightness of 23.7%. #177009 color hex could be obtained by blending #2ee012 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

#177009 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#177009 has RGB values of R:23, G:112, B:9 and CMYK values of C:0.79, M:0, Y:0.92,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 1536009.

Shades and Tints of #177009
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010300 is the darkest color, while #f2fef0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#177009
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3c3d3c is the less saturated color, while #147504 is the most saturated one.
